MUST: The Referral Coordinator must have the following experience: 2+ years of experience with processing referrals 3+years of medical office experience Experience obtaining pre-authorizations and verifying insurance Scheduling appointments Documenting and updating patient information in EMR Collecting co-pays
DUTIES: The duties of the Referral Coordinator include but are not limited to the following: Process and track referrals Verify insurance prior to completing referrals.
Complete urgent referrals within 24 hours Notify patients of referral information Schedule referral appointments with the referred specialist Ensure that referrals have a consult note/report documented within one month of the visit
Obtains prior authorizations Assist with in-services audits as instructed by supervisor. Document what steps are outstanding in the referral process before the order can be marked complete in EMR.
Ensure transition of care is completed for providers
